【Remote with Group Setting】These wireless puck lights rechargeable with remote can be assigned into 2 groups for separate control. TWO control options a HAND SWEEP under the light (within 1.2 inches) or tap on the REMOTE CONTROL, all the led lights in the same group can be turned On/Off in unison. Dimming is also synchronized across the entire group.
【Advanced Optical Design】Using special lenses on each LED bead, it delivers a brightness over 200Lux (at 19.68inch height), These LED puck lights provide a natural daylight color at 5000K, suitable for most household uses. Easy full-range stepless dimming (10-100%) by hovering hand under the sensor.
【Regulated Constant Brightness】Long battery life, it lasts over 19 hours on the Max Brightness and 100 hours in Min settings. The puck light also has a regulated output design, so it won’t go dim during use like the direct drive lights.
【Rechargeable and Easy Installation】Built-in 2000mAh lithium battery in these battery puck lights rechargeable save you up to 80 AA dry cell batteries in a year, per light. TWO easy-to-install options, it has a magnetic back for snapping onto to metal shelves or vehicles directly; or use the included adhesive disk for other surfaces.
【Broad Application】 3.3” in diameter and 1.2” thick, it is compact and versatile. This puck light with remote solution is ideal for wine cabinets, display lights, LED closet lights, under cabinet lights and under counter lights for kitchen.
